BARL seeking volunteers for work day

Published 5:00 am Thursday, March 22, 2007

For animal lovers, coming home after a long day at work to anexcited pet is one of life’s little joys.

Brookhaven Animal Rescue League, a local no-kill shelter tryingto make this happiness a reality for more people, is having a workday on Saturday from 9 a.m. to noon. Representatives of the sheltersee this as a chance for volunteers to come out and help a fun andworthy cause.

“We encourage any age to come join us,” said volunteer Tom Ross,saying that individuals come as well as entire families. “We cleanthe pens, feed and water the dogs and socialize them. We just kindof take care of everything that needs doing.”

BARL has made it a point to provide a home for animals who donot have one, believing that no animal should be euthanized justbecause it is unwanted.

Ross said currently the shelter is filled to capacity, andthough they have always had an approval process, they have tofollow it to the letter at this point. Animals must come in with aveterinarian’s approval.

“We take in animals when possible, though first it has to beapproved because of how full we are. We just can’t take them all,because we only have a certain amount of kennel space,” hesaid.

Shelter and adoption are not the only services BARL offers. Theorganization also assists through grant money with low-cost spayand neuter.

“We don’t want there to be unwanted puppies and kittens,” saidRoss. “We also help with shots, and medications, and we have thevets we work with make sure they’re healthy.”

The animals at BARL are up to date on vaccinations, dewormed andspayed or neutered. All the dogs at the shelter have permanentmicrochip identification and are on monthly heartworm preventative.In addition, all of BARL’s animals are eligible for free petinsurance.

Ross said there is someone at BARL Monday from 10 a.m. to 5p.m., Tuesdays through Fridays from 10 a.m. to 2:00 p.m., Saturdaysfrom 9 a.m. to 11:30 a.m., and Sundays from 10:00 a.m. to 2p.m.
